Knowledge (XXG)

IBM 7090/94 IBSYS

Source 📝

1299: 1277: 32: 807:, June 1963. "The present paper considers the underlying design concepts of IBSYS/IBJOB, an integrated programming and operating system. The historical background and over-all structure of the system are discussed. Flow of jobs through the IBJOB processor, as controlled by the monitor, is also described." 647: 745:
program, that reads control card images placed between the decks of program and data cards of individual jobs. An IBSYS control card begins with a "$ " in column 1, immediately followed by a
640: 749:
that selects the various IBSYS utility programs needed to set up and run the job. These card deck images are usually read from magnetic tapes prepared offline, not directly from the
761:
The IBJOB Processor is a subsystem that runs under the IBSYS System Supervisor. It reads control cards that request, e.g., compilation, execution. The languages supported include
633: 349: 1340: 940: 1390: 696: 117: 1419: 782: 143: 1333: 933: 1383: 1125: 1434: 1429: 1080: 528: 1409: 1326: 1280: 926: 161: 725:
IBM later provided similar facilities for the 7040/7044 as IBM 7040/7044 Operating System (16K/32K) 7040-PR-150 and for the
1376: 787: 1414: 1075: 1021: 522: 221: 664: 893: 1189: 1130: 1085: 979: 618: 206: 913: 1424: 1120: 1031: 1026: 1016: 969: 704: 324: 302: 296: 261: 253: 200: 194: 149: 106: 1212: 1038: 605: 585: 497: 473: 457: 316: 974: 612: 592: 96: 822:"IBM 7090/7094 IBSYS Operating System Version 13 IBJOB Processor Debugging Package", Form C28-6393-2 463: 817: 811: 468: 1356: 993: 989: 904: 1070: 715: 708: 491: 485: 479: 426: 378: 1360: 1310: 1306: 1298: 1243: 1238: 1140: 949: 742: 668: 372: 212: 91: 687:
computers, and of a significantly different, though similar operating system provided with
909: 812:
IBM 7090/7094 IBSYS Operating System Version 13 System Monitor (IBSYS)", Form C28-6248-7
1105: 598: 1403: 1199: 1110: 961: 912:– FORTRAN II and other software running on IBSYS, Software Preservation Group, 1264: 1233: 1048: 750: 360: 818:
IBM 7090/7094 IBSYS Operating System Version 13 IBJOB Processor", Form C28-6389-1
1144: 1090: 800: 1157: 770: 559: 342: 131: 39: 16:
Early-to-mid 1960s operating system for the scientific line of IBM mainframes
1184: 552: 433: 918: 899: 1228: 1152: 1115: 730: 726: 711: 692: 688: 684: 680: 233: 227: 84: 80: 1174: 1100: 1011: 1006: 766: 676: 571: 565: 396: 290: 273: 188: 1207: 1058: 1043: 451: 445: 436: 402: 390: 384: 336: 330: 284: 267: 31: 1169: 1162: 1095: 762: 700: 534: 442: 137: 722:, FORTRAN and IBSFAP. Newer language processors ran under IBJOB. 1179: 1063: 719: 548: 503: 408: 355: 922: 1248: 1053: 953: 672: 578: 366: 44: 801:"Design of an integrated programming and operating system" 1364: 1314: 851:
Call named subsystem, e.g., compiler, IBJOB, utility
1257: 1221: 1198: 1139: 988: 960: 102: 90: 76: 58: 50: 38: 167:7040/7044 Operating System (16/32K) (7040-PR-150) 733:as IBM 1410/7010 Operating System 1410-PR-155. 1384: 1334: 934: 641: 8: 773:(IBFTC) and Macro Assembly Program (IBMAP). 24: 1391: 1377: 1341: 1327: 941: 927: 919: 648: 634: 118:History of IBM mainframe operating systems 113: 23: 707:. IBSYS directly supported several older 832: 783:University of Michigan Executive System 116: 7: 1352: 1350: 1295: 1293: 905:IBSYS source archived with Bitsavers 866:Call installation accounting routine 699:(FMS) and (more likely) Bell Labs' " 1363:. You can help Knowledge (XXG) by 1313:. You can help Knowledge (XXG) by 894:IBM 7090/94 IBSYS Operating System 14: 910:History of FORTRAN and FORTRAN II 1297: 1276: 1275: 30: 1420:Discontinued operating systems 857:Reinitialize System Supervisor 695:computers. IBSYS was based on 663:is the name of a discontinued 1: 788:Timeline of operating systems 183:Miscellaneous S/360 line OSes 126:Early mainframe computer OSes 900:Dave Pitts' IBM 7090 support 369:(OS/VS2R2 and later) (1974) 839:The control cards included 64:; 64 years ago 1451: 1349: 1292: 170:1410/7010 Operating System 1273: 765:. Commercial Translator ( 29: 1435:Mainframe computer stubs 1190:Red Hat Enterprise Linux 1131:Red Hat Enterprise Linux 980:Red Hat Enterprise Linux 914:Computer History Museum 737:IBSYS System Supervisor 718:on the $ EXECUTE card: 1430:Operating system stubs 1359:-related article is a 1309:-related article is a 1027:DOS/360 and successors 705:SHARE Operating System 697:FORTRAN Monitor System 254:DOS/360 and successors 132:GM OS & GM-NAA I/O 107:SHARE Operating System 1410:IBM operating systems 1039:OS/360 and successors 317:OS/360 and successors 613:UNIX System Services 593:UNIX System Services 1415:IBM 700/7000 series 878:End a batch of jobs 805:IBM Systems Journal 703:" rather than the 26: 1357:mainframe computer 799:Noble, A. S. Jr., 741:IBSYS itself is a 675:supplied with its 1372: 1371: 1322: 1321: 1287: 1286: 950:Operating systems 709:computer language 658: 657: 112: 111: 1442: 1393: 1386: 1379: 1351: 1343: 1336: 1329: 1307:operating-system 1301: 1294: 1279: 1278: 943: 936: 929: 920: 881: 837: 743:resident monitor 669:operating system 650: 643: 636: 387:Version 1 (1980) 114: 72: 70: 65: 34: 27: 21:Operating system 1450: 1449: 1445: 1444: 1443: 1441: 1440: 1439: 1400: 1399: 1398: 1397: 1348: 1347: 1290: 1288: 1283: 1269: 1253: 1217: 1194: 1135: 984: 956: 947: 890: 885: 884: 838: 834: 829: 796: 794:Further reading 779: 759: 757:IBJOB Processor 739: 654: 625: 624: 555: 541: 540: 518: 510: 509: 429: 419: 418: 320: 309: 308: 257: 246: 245: 184: 176: 175: 171: 127: 68: 66: 63: 59:Initial release 22: 17: 12: 11: 5: 1448: 1446: 1438: 1437: 1432: 1427: 1422: 1417: 1412: 1402: 1401: 1396: 1395: 1388: 1381: 1373: 1370: 1369: 1346: 1345: 1338: 1331: 1323: 1320: 1319: 1302: 1285: 1284: 1274: 1271: 1270: 1268: 1267: 1261: 1259: 1255: 1254: 1252: 1251: 1246: 1241: 1236: 1231: 1225: 1223: 1219: 1218: 1216: 1215: 1210: 1204: 1202: 1196: 1195: 1193: 1192: 1187: 1182: 1177: 1172: 1167: 1166: 1165: 1155: 1149: 1147: 1137: 1136: 1134: 1133: 1128: 1123: 1118: 1113: 1108: 1103: 1098: 1093: 1088: 1083: 1078: 1073: 1068: 1067: 1066: 1061: 1056: 1051: 1046: 1036: 1035: 1034: 1024: 1019: 1014: 1009: 1004: 998: 996: 986: 985: 983: 982: 977: 972: 966: 964: 958: 957: 948: 946: 945: 938: 931: 923: 917: 916: 907: 902: 897: 889: 888:External links 886: 883: 882: 880: 879: 876: 873: 872:Set up new job 870: 867: 864: 861: 858: 855: 852: 849: 846: 843: 831: 830: 828: 825: 824: 823: 820: 814: 808: 795: 792: 791: 790: 785: 778: 775: 758: 755: 738: 735: 656: 655: 653: 652: 645: 638: 630: 627: 626: 623: 622: 616: 609: 606:OpenExtensions 602: 596: 589: 582: 575: 569: 563: 556: 547: 546: 543: 542: 539: 538: 532: 526: 519: 516: 515: 512: 511: 508: 507: 501: 495: 489: 483: 477: 471: 466: 464:VM/BSE (BSEPP) 461: 455: 449: 440: 430: 425: 424: 421: 420: 417: 416: 415: 414: 413: 412: 406: 400: 394: 388: 382: 376: 364: 358: 347: 346: 345: 340: 328: 321: 315: 314: 311: 310: 307: 306: 300: 294: 288: 282: 281: 280: 271: 265: 258: 252: 251: 248: 247: 244: 243: 242: 241: 240: 239: 238: 237: 216: 210: 204: 198: 192: 185: 182: 181: 178: 177: 174: 173: 168: 165: 159: 153: 147: 141: 135: 128: 125: 124: 121: 120: 110: 109: 104: 100: 99: 94: 88: 87: 78: 74: 73: 60: 56: 55: 52: 48: 47: 42: 36: 35: 20: 15: 13: 10: 9: 6: 4: 3: 2: 1447: 1436: 1433: 1431: 1428: 1426: 1425:1960 software 1423: 1421: 1418: 1416: 1413: 1411: 1408: 1407: 1405: 1394: 1389: 1387: 1382: 1380: 1375: 1374: 1368: 1366: 1362: 1358: 1353: 1344: 1339: 1337: 1332: 1330: 1325: 1324: 1318: 1316: 1312: 1308: 1303: 1300: 1296: 1291: 1282: 1272: 1266: 1263: 1262: 1260: 1256: 1250: 1247: 1245: 1242: 1240: 1237: 1235: 1232: 1230: 1227: 1226: 1224: 1220: 1214: 1211: 1209: 1206: 1205: 1203: 1201: 1200:Point of sale 1197: 1191: 1188: 1186: 1183: 1181: 1178: 1176: 1173: 1171: 1168: 1164: 1161: 1160: 1159: 1156: 1154: 1151: 1150: 1148: 1146: 1142: 1138: 1132: 1129: 1127: 1124: 1122: 1119: 1117: 1114: 1112: 1109: 1107: 1104: 1102: 1099: 1097: 1094: 1092: 1089: 1087: 1084: 1082: 1079: 1077: 1074: 1072: 1069: 1065: 1062: 1060: 1057: 1055: 1052: 1050: 1047: 1045: 1042: 1041: 1040: 1037: 1033: 1030: 1029: 1028: 1025: 1023: 1020: 1018: 1015: 1013: 1010: 1008: 1005: 1003: 1000: 999: 997: 995: 991: 987: 981: 978: 976: 973: 971: 968: 967: 965: 963: 962:Supercomputer 959: 955: 951: 944: 939: 937: 932: 930: 925: 924: 921: 915: 911: 908: 906: 903: 901: 898: 896:, Jack Harper 895: 892: 891: 887: 877: 874: 871: 868: 865: 862: 859: 856: 853: 850: 847: 844: 841: 840: 836: 833: 826: 821: 819: 815: 813: 809: 806: 802: 798: 797: 793: 789: 786: 784: 781: 780: 776: 774: 772: 768: 764: 756: 754: 752: 748: 744: 736: 734: 732: 728: 723: 721: 717: 713: 710: 706: 702: 698: 694: 690: 686: 682: 678: 674: 670: 666: 662: 651: 646: 644: 639: 637: 632: 631: 629: 628: 620: 617: 614: 610: 607: 603: 600: 597: 594: 590: 587: 583: 580: 576: 573: 570: 567: 564: 561: 558: 557: 554: 550: 545: 544: 536: 533: 530: 527: 524: 521: 520: 514: 513: 505: 502: 499: 496: 493: 490: 487: 484: 481: 478: 475: 472: 470: 467: 465: 462: 459: 456: 453: 450: 447: 444: 441: 438: 435: 432: 431: 428: 423: 422: 410: 407: 404: 401: 398: 395: 392: 389: 386: 383: 380: 377: 374: 371: 370: 368: 365: 362: 359: 357: 354: 353: 351: 348: 344: 341: 338: 335: 334: 332: 329: 326: 323: 322: 318: 313: 312: 304: 301: 298: 295: 292: 289: 286: 283: 279:VSE/AF (1979) 278: 277: 275: 272: 269: 266: 263: 260: 259: 255: 250: 249: 235: 232: 231: 229: 226: 225: 223: 220: 219: 217: 214: 211: 208: 205: 202: 199: 196: 193: 190: 187: 186: 180: 179: 172:(1410-PR-155) 169: 166: 163: 160: 157: 154: 151: 148: 145: 142: 139: 136: 133: 130: 129: 123: 122: 119: 115: 108: 105: 101: 98: 95: 93: 89: 86: 82: 79: 75: 61: 57: 53: 51:Working state 49: 46: 43: 41: 37: 33: 28: 19: 1365:expanding it 1354: 1315:expanding it 1304: 1289: 1265:Fedora Linux 1234:Workplace OS 1091:System/88 OS 1001: 835: 804: 760: 747:Control Name 746: 740: 724: 660: 659: 469:VM/SE (SEPP) 363:(SVS) (1972) 287:(1983, 1985) 218:RACS (1965) 155: 18: 1145:workstation 619:OpenSolaris 586:OpenEdition 579:OpenEdition 103:Preceded by 97:Proprietary 1404:Categories 771:Fortran IV 716:assemblers 343:OS/VS1 BPE 994:mainframe 848:$ EXECUTE 712:compilers 553:Unix-like 77:Platforms 40:Developer 1281:Category 1244:Trillian 1239:Monterey 1229:Taligent 1222:Projects 1153:Textpack 777:See also 753:reader. 731:IBM 7010 727:IBM 1410 693:IBM 7044 689:IBM 7040 685:IBM 7094 681:IBM 7090 577:MVS/ESA 517:TPF line 492:VM/XA SP 486:VM/XA SF 480:VM/XA MA 379:MVS/SE 2 361:OS/VS2R1 234:MUSIC/SP 162:MIT CTSS 85:IBM 7094 81:IBM 7090 54:Historic 1258:Related 1213:4690 OS 1208:4680 OS 1141:Desktop 1071:VM line 1017:TSS/360 1012:TOS/360 1007:BOS/360 854:$ IBSYS 845:Comment 767:COMTRAN 677:IBM 709 667:-based 591:OS/390 584:VM/ESA 572:AIX/ESA 566:AIX/370 427:VM line 397:MVS/ESA 352:(1967) 333:(1968) 291:VSE/ESA 276:(1979) 274:DOS/VSE 262:DOS/360 230:(1972) 224:(1966) 201:TSS/360 195:TOS/360 189:BOS/360 92:License 67: ( 1158:PC DOS 1106:zLinux 1059:OS/390 1044:OS/VS1 990:Server 875:$ STOP 860:$ IOCS 621:(2008) 615:(2001) 608:(2000) 601:(1999) 595:(1996) 588:(1995) 581:(1993) 574:(1991) 568:(1990) 562:(1981) 537:(2005) 531:(1979) 525:(1967) 506:(2000) 500:(1990) 498:VM/ESA 494:(1988) 488:(1985) 482:(1984) 476:(1980) 460:(1972) 458:VM/370 454:(1968) 452:VP/CSS 448:(1967) 439:(1967) 411:(2000) 405:(1995) 403:OS/390 399:(1988) 393:(1983) 391:MVS/XA 385:MVS/SP 381:(1979) 375:(1978) 373:MVS/SE 339:(1972) 337:OS/VS1 331:MFT II 327:(1966) 319:(1966) 305:(2021) 299:(2005) 293:(1991) 285:VSE/SP 270:(1972) 268:DOS/VS 264:(1965) 256:(1966) 236:(1985) 215:(1967) 209:(1967) 203:(1967) 197:(1965) 191:(1965) 164:(1961) 158:(1960) 152:(1959) 146:(1958) 140:(1957) 134:(1955) 1355:This 1305:This 1170:PC/IX 1163:DOS/V 1126:SRTOS 1096:IBM i 1002:IBSYS 869:$ JOB 827:Notes 763:COBOL 701:BESYS 671:that 661:IBSYS 611:z/OS 604:z/VM 599:Linux 535:z/TPF 474:VM/SP 443:CP-67 434:CP-40 297:z/VSE 228:MUSIC 213:ORVYL 156:IBSYS 138:BESYS 25:IBSYS 1361:stub 1311:stub 1180:OS/2 1116:DPPX 1111:DPCX 1064:z/OS 863:$ ID 751:card 720:9PAC 714:and 691:and 683:and 665:tape 551:and 549:UNIX 504:z/VM 446:/CMS 437:/CMS 409:z/OS 356:65MP 144:UMES 83:and 69:1960 62:1960 1249:K42 1185:AOS 1175:AIX 1121:SSP 1101:AIX 1086:CPF 1081:TPF 1076:ACP 1054:MVS 1049:SVS 1032:VSE 1022:RAX 975:CNK 970:INK 954:IBM 952:by 842:$ * 769:), 673:IBM 560:UTS 529:TPF 523:ACP 367:MVS 350:MVT 325:MFT 303:VSE 222:RAX 207:MTS 150:SOS 45:IBM 1406:: 1143:, 992:, 803:, 679:, 1392:e 1385:t 1378:v 1367:. 1342:e 1335:t 1328:v 1317:. 942:e 935:t 928:v 816:" 810:" 729:/ 649:e 642:t 635:v 71:)

Index


Developer
IBM
IBM 7090
IBM 7094
License
Proprietary
SHARE Operating System
History of IBM mainframe operating systems
GM OS & GM-NAA I/O
BESYS
UMES
SOS
IBSYS
MIT CTSS
BOS/360
TOS/360
TSS/360
MTS
ORVYL
RAX
MUSIC
MUSIC/SP
DOS/360 and successors
DOS/360
DOS/VS
DOS/VSE
VSE/SP
VSE/ESA
z/VSE

Text is available under the Creative Commons Attribution-ShareAlike License. Additional terms may apply.